Dry and pipe
Dry pipe systems are installed in spaces in which the ambient temperature may be cold enough to freeze the water in a wet pipe system, rendering the system inoperable.
Dry pipe systems are most often used in unheated buildings, in parking garages, in outside canopies attached to heated buildings ( in which a wet pipe system would be provided ), or in refrigerated coolers.
Depending on regional nomenclature, the term " Dry riser " may refer to a standpipe, intended to provide water to hose connections, or a vertical main pipe in an automatic dry pipe fire sprinkler system.
